Looking for warm weather? Then head to Alexandria in July, when the average temperature is 26 °C, and the highest can go up to 31 °C. The coldest month, on the other hand, is January, when it can get as cold as -2 °C, with an average temperature of 2 °C. You’re likely to see more rain in May, when precipitation is around 97 mm. In contrast, February is usually the driest month of the year in Alexandria, with an average rainfall of 66 mm.
When flying to Alexandria, you’ll arrive at Reagan Washington National Airport (DCA), which is located 5 km from the city centre. The shortest flight to Alexandria from India departs from Mumbai and takes around 19h 10m.
Amtrak is the only carrier operating train routes to Alexandria. The train journey from Alexandria to Baltimore takes 0h 27m and costs around ₹ 417 for a one-way ticket. When coming by train from Richmond, expect to pay about ₹ 1,334 for a 1h 49m trip. The train station in Alexandria is called Alexandria, and is located 1.6 km from the city centre.
Another option to get to Alexandria is to pick up a car hire from Washington, D.C., which is about 11 km from Alexandria. You’ll find branches of Dollar and Hertz, among others, in Washington, D.C..
Several bus lines operate bus routes to Alexandria, including Megabus, Bus and CoachRun. From Philadelphia, the bus ride to Alexandria takes 282 km and will cost you around ₹ 1,000. From New York, the ticket costs about ₹ 1,500 for a journey of 426 km. Alexandria’s bus station is located 2.4 km from the city centre.
